Landscape Hardscaping in Worcester, MA
Landscape hardscaping services encompass the installation and construction of durable, non-living elements that enhance the functionality and visual appeal of outdoor spaces. Common projects include patios, walkways, retaining walls, fire pits, outdoor kitchens, and decorative stone or brick features. Property owners often seek these services to create inviting outdoor living areas, improve landscape structure, or add value to their property. Before requesting hardscaping work, it’s helpful to consider the desired use of the space, preferred materials, and any design ideas or existing features that should be integrated.
Homeowners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including material options, durability, and maintenance requirements. It’s also important to clarify the overall aesthetic goals and how the new features will complement existing landscaping. Having a clear sense of budget, site conditions, and any local regulations can help ensure the project aligns with expectations. Landscape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are common for landscape hardscaping? Typical projects include patios, walkways, retaining walls, and outdoor seating areas designed to enhance functionality and aesthetics.
How does hardscaping improve a property's outdoor space? Hardscaping adds structure, durability, and visual appeal, creating defined areas for activities and reducing maintenance needs.
What materials are used in landscape hardscaping? Common materials include stone, concrete, brick, and pavers, chosen for their durability and style options.
Is hardscaping suitable for small or large properties? Hardscaping can be tailored to fit both small and large outdoor spaces, maximizing usability and design appeal.
